The Presidency on Wednesday gave an
indication that President Goodluck Jonathan will seek re-election during the
2015 presidential election, saying he will contest against those it described
as “serial failures.”
The Senior Special Assistant to the
President on Public Affairs, Dr. Doyin Okupe, disclosed this in an interview
with State House correspondents.
Okupe was reacting to an online
report which alleged that Jonathan is not interested in seeking re-election in
2015 but is working towards a two-year tenure elongation for himself and other
public office holders across the country.
